class QgsPaintEffect
|
|
{
|
|
%Docstring
|
|
Base class for visual effects which can be applied to QPicture drawings
|
|
|
|
QgsPaintEffect objects can be used to modify QPicture drawings prior to rendering
|
|
them with a QPainter operation. There are two methods for drawing using an effect,
|
|
either drawing a picture directly, or by intercepting drawing operations to a
|
|
render context.
|
|
|
|
To directly draw a picture, use the render() method with a source
|
|
QPicture and destination render context.
|
|
|
|
Intercepting drawing operations to a render context is achieved by first calling
|
|
the begin() method, passing a render context. Any drawing operations
|
|
performed on the render context will not directly affect the context's paint
|
|
device. When the drawing operations have been completed, call the end()
|
|
method. This will perform the paint effect on the intercepted drawing operations
|
|
and render the result to the render context's paint device.
|
|
|
|
.. seealso:: :py:class:`QgsPaintEffectRegistry`
|
|
|
|
.. versionadded:: 2.9
|
|
%End

class QgsDrawSourceEffect : QgsPaintEffect
|
|
{
|
|
%Docstring
|
|
A paint effect which draws the source picture with minor or no alterations
|
|
|
|
The draw source effect can be used to draw an unaltered copy of the original source
|
|
picture. Minor changes like lowering the opacity and applying a blend mode are
|
|
supported, however these changes will force the resultant output to be rasterized.
|
|
If no alterations are performed then the original picture will be rendered as a vector.
|
|
|
|
.. versionadded:: 2.9
|
|
%End
